[photogallerylink id=60862 align=right]The 1968 animated film “Yellow Submarine“ has been digitally restored and will be re-released May 28th on DVD and Blu-ray.

Can you handle MORE? Billboard reports both the DVD and Blu-ray editions will also be accompanied with reproductions of animation cells from the film, collectible stickers, and a sixteen-page essay by John Lasseter, the Chief Creative Officer at Walt Disney/Pixar.
Additionally, the fifteen-song album will be re-released on CD along with the film on the same day. Yellow Submarine included “All Together Now” and “All You Need Is Love,” which was originally a single from 1967s Magical Mystery Tour.
